为了账号安全,请及时绑定邮箱和手机立即绑定

这段代码的意义是什么

for(i=0;i<10;i++)

    {

        if(i != 9)   

            printf("%.2f, ", arr[i]);  //%.2f表示小数点后精确到两位

        else

            printf("%.2f", arr[i]);    //%.2f表示小数点后精确到两位


正在回答

2 回答

资料:合理运用for循环可以简化代码设计,增强代码可读性,缩减代码篇幅,利用循环可以处理重复并且有规律性的问题,比如规则图形的打印,数组遍历、对象赋值等

于你给出的一小段代码我无法判断其他作用,因为for灵活多变用在不同的地方中他实现的功能不尽相同

知识有限 无法给出正解>>

0 回复 有任何疑惑可以回复我~
#1

我的学习之旅

C语言入门 【6-5数组应用-】 它给的那个例题讲解下
2015-08-13 回复 有任何疑惑可以回复我~

for循环语句  

i初始值为0  未满足条件i<10,  i会逐渐递增 

满足i不等于9时   printf("%.2f, ", arr[i]);     //回显精确到小数点两位的i值 

否则 执行printf("%.2f", arr[i]); 


0 回复 有任何疑惑可以回复我~
#1

主要是狡猾 提问者

在程序里有什么用?为了输出这十个数吗?
2015-07-22 回复 有任何疑惑可以回复我~

举报

0/150
提交
取消
C语言入门
  • 参与学习       926207    人
  • 解答问题       20797    个

C语言入门视频教程,带你进入编程世界的必修课-C语言

进入课程

这段代码的意义是什么

我要回答 关注问题
意见反馈 帮助中心 APP下载
官方微信